
C++
文章平均质量分 93
记录关于C++的一些知识
Mr_Tony
这个作者很懒,什么都没留下…
展开
-
Mac环境下使用Clion编译测试运行Ffmpeg
编译安装ffmpeg。这里面不要自己创建额外的文件,比如c文件或者makefile文件,因为整个项目会一起编译,如果环境不对会出现错误。然后中间会把编译的库文件安装到 /usr/local/下面,需要进行授权,出现权限拒绝时候,执行类似于以下的命令进行授权。首先从官网或者github下载源码。原创 2023-06-09 15:07:28 · 1893 阅读 · 0 评论 -
FFmpeg中configure的参数配置解释
这些选项允许你根据项目要求进行定制,减少生成的库和二进制文件的大小或限制特定功能的使用。你可以使用这些参数来启用或禁用特定的编码器、解码器、复用器、解复用器、解析器、比特流过滤器、协议、输入设备、输出设备和滤镜等。通过设置这些选项,你可以根据需求定制FFmpeg的构建和功能,只包括你所需的组件和功能。例如,你可以选择是否启用GPL代码、构建静态库还是共享库、构建特定的程序,以及是否构建文档等。通过使用这些参数,可以使FFmpeg链接到相应的外部库,从而启用与这些库相关的组件和功能。原创 2023-06-05 19:20:07 · 4903 阅读 · 0 评论 -
MAC环境编译Android环境下的FFmpeg6.0版本
该方式会生成相关文件,否则项目不可运行,执行根目录的configure文件,一. 下载FFmpeg源码。原创 2023-06-05 16:39:06 · 2700 阅读 · 10 评论 -
Cmake学习记录(九)--使用Cmake交叉编译Android .so库
目前Android编译.so的话使用Android Studio比较简单,但是有时候时候Android Studio的话还需要创建一个Android的项目,这里记录下脱离Android Studio单纯使用Cmake和C++开发工具Clion(或者其他的开发工具也行,这些开发工具和Android Studio不一样,哪一种工具都行)。实际上编译.so还有比较简单的方式。比如直接在linux环境下面使用cmake编译c++项目即可,这时候出现的就是.so库。原创 2023-05-30 20:32:22 · 3752 阅读 · 0 评论